这里是文章模块栏目内容页
漫谈分布式redis(redis分布式存储的2种常见方案)

导读:分布式Redis是一种高可用性、高扩展性的解决方案,本文将从以下几个方面进行探讨:1. 分布式Redis的概念及优势;2. 分布式Redis的架构设计;3. 分布式Redis的常见问题及解决方法。

1. 分布式Redis的概念及优势

分布式Redis是指将多个Redis节点组成一个集群,通过数据分片和复制机制实现数据的高可用性和高扩展性。相比单机Redis,分布式Redis具有更高的性能、更好的容错能力和更大的存储空间。

2. 分布式Redis的架构设计

分布式Redis的架构设计包括:数据分片、主备切换、故障恢复等。其中,数据分片是最核心的部分,它可以将数据分散到不同的节点上,提高了系统的负载能力和可用性。主备切换和故障恢复则是保证系统高可用性的关键。

3. 分布式Redis的常见问题及解决方法

分布式Redis在实际应用中会遇到一些问题,如数据一致性、网络延迟等。为了解决这些问题,我们可以采用以下方法:使用分布式锁保证数据一致性;加入缓存预热机制减少网络延迟等。

总结:分布式Redis是一种高可用性、高扩展性的解决方案,它通过数据分片和复制机制实现数据的高可用性和高扩展性。在实际应用中,我们需要注意数据一致性和网络延迟等问题,并采取相应的解决方法来保证系统的稳定性和可用性。